Output fdd7b6f83f05d189c54ae9ce4992b4a0db1bfeb03b34f47b85089fdf4674ad73:71

value
16896000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e7c70774dd6b54a448698b274aa0a2509964f5 OP_EQUAL
address
32W6zFwkXeT9Ls47YNeqmJF9wyYQ1Tn9bN
transaction
fdd7b6f83f05d189c54ae9ce4992b4a0db1bfeb03b34f47b85089fdf4674ad73
spent
true